### Step 4: Rebuild the Autocomplete Index

The legacy autocomplete index in Quillfeed has degraded badly — lookups over 300ms are common. This step drops the old trigram index and rebuilds it with the new tokenizer shipped in 2.4. Run the rebuild script from the `migrations/` directory during a low-traffic window. The script reads its target database from the line below.

database URL for bahop-yagep: mssql://sildor_svc:35ha7jz@db-fb6d.nelvrodyn.example:5432/casath

Plugin authors, here's the lay of the land. When a weather alert lands in Gustline, the fan-out service expands it into per-subscriber delivery rows — one row per channel per user, so a single tornado warning can spawn thousands. Your plugin reads from the delivery table, marks rows as claimed, and must handle duplicates (fan-out is at-least-once, sorry). Don't write to the alerts table directly; that's ingest-only. For the sandbox environment, point your plugin at the delivery store using the connection string below.

primary connection of yajog-hahof = redis://tammir_svc:JnUO3IkF9ixGfZ@db-82ab.paliqhq.local:5432/istax

Ticket #2210 — Webhook retries failing on Brellum sandbox

The Pondrix webhook dispatcher retries deliveries with exponential backoff, but the sandbox environment is missing the credential used to sign retry attempts, so every retry is rejected upstream as unauthenticated. First attempts succeed because the edge proxy signs them. To fix, append the following line to the sandbox env file.

sealed setting: LEDGER_TOKEN20=6148d35bbb480b0ab79e

FormulaSandbox Escape Attempt: this alert fires when a user-supplied formula in the Tallygrove report builder triggers a blocked syscall or exceeds the evaluator's memory cap more than three times in five minutes. Most hits are malformed formulas, not attacks, but every occurrence must be triaged within one business day. As a contractor, do not adjust sandbox limits yourself. The triage checklist and escalation contacts are on the internal page.

runbook for yadup-fahif: https://jira.qorvelcorp.internal/spaces/spaces/spaces/b46212397071